pub enum CompatibilityCode {
WarlockRequiresRotW,
WarlockRequiresRotWExpansion,
RotWExpansionRequiresRotWEdition,
ExpansionClassRequiresExpansionMode,
UnknownClassRequiresKnownTarget,
}Expand description
Stable identifier for a save compatibility rule.
Variants§
WarlockRequiresRotW
WarlockRequiresRotWExpansion
RotWExpansionRequiresRotWEdition
ExpansionClassRequiresExpansionMode
UnknownClassRequiresKnownTarget
Trait Implementations§
Source§impl Clone for CompatibilityCode
impl Clone for CompatibilityCode
Source§fn clone(&self) -> CompatibilityCode
fn clone(&self) -> CompatibilityCode
Returns a duplicate of the value. Read more
1.0.0 · Source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source. Read moreSource§impl Debug for CompatibilityCode
impl Debug for CompatibilityCode
Source§impl<'de> Deserialize<'de> for CompatibilityCode
impl<'de> Deserialize<'de> for CompatibilityCode
Source§f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
Deserialize this value from the given Serde deserializer. Read more
Source§impl PartialEq for CompatibilityCode
impl PartialEq for CompatibilityCode
Source§impl Serialize for CompatibilityCode
impl Serialize for CompatibilityCode
impl Copy for CompatibilityCode
impl Eq for CompatibilityCode
impl StructuralPartialEq for CompatibilityCode
Auto Trait Implementations§
impl Freeze for CompatibilityCode
impl RefUnwindSafe for CompatibilityCode
impl Send for CompatibilityCode
impl Sync for CompatibilityCode
impl Unpin for CompatibilityCode
impl UnsafeUnpin for CompatibilityCode
impl UnwindSafe for CompatibilityCode
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more